What Makes a Seedling Starter Effective for Successful Growth?
The best seedling starters effectively provide the ideal conditions for young plants to thrive.
- Soil Composition: The best seedling starters typically contain a mix of peat moss, vermiculite, and perlite. This combination ensures good aeration, drainage, and moisture retention, which are crucial for delicate seedlings.
- Nutrient Content: An effective seedling starter should be enriched with essential nutrients like nitrogen, phosphorus, and potassium in a balanced ratio. This nutrient foundation supports strong root development and healthy growth during the early stages of a plant’s life.
- pH Level: The optimal pH level for most seedlings ranges from 5.5 to 7.0. A seedling starter with the right pH helps ensure that seedlings can effectively absorb nutrients from the soil, promoting robust growth and preventing nutrient deficiencies.
- Moisture Retention: Quality seedling starters should have excellent moisture retention capabilities without becoming waterlogged. This balance helps keep seedlings hydrated while preventing root rot, which can be detrimental to young plants.
- Microbial Activity: The presence of beneficial microbes in seedling starters can boost plant health. These microbes can improve nutrient uptake and establish a healthy root system, thereby enhancing seedling resilience against diseases.
- Seedling Size and Density: The best seedling starters are designed to accommodate multiple seeds without overcrowding. This allows for adequate space for each seedling to grow, reducing competition for light, nutrients, and water.
Which Types of Seedling Starters Are Most Commonly Used?
The best seedling starters commonly used include:
- Seedling Trays: These are shallow containers with multiple cells to start various seeds simultaneously.
- Peat Pellets: Compressed discs made of peat moss that expand when watered, providing a perfect environment for seedlings.
- Soil Blocks: Compressed soil cubes that allow roots to grow freely and are biodegradable, promoting healthy root systems.
- Fiber Pots: Biodegradable pots made from materials like coconut coir, which can be directly planted in the ground.
- Rockwool Cubes: Made from spun basalt rock, these provide excellent drainage and aeration, ideal for hydroponic systems.
Seedling trays are popular due to their versatility and efficiency, allowing gardeners to start many seedlings in a compact space. They often come with drainage holes and can be reused multiple seasons, making them a sustainable choice.
Peat pellets are favored for their convenience; they are easy to handle and provide a uniform growing medium. Their ability to retain moisture while promoting root growth makes them particularly effective for starting seeds.
Soil blocks are an innovative option that eliminates the need for plastic containers, appealing to environmentally conscious gardeners. They encourage root growth through their open structure, allowing seedlings to thrive without becoming root-bound.
Fiber pots offer an eco-friendly alternative to traditional plastic planters, as they decompose over time. They provide a natural rooting environment and are particularly beneficial for plants that dislike root disturbance during transplantation.
Rockwool cubes are ideal for hydroponic and indoor gardening setups, as they provide excellent moisture retention and aeration while also being sterile. They help create a controlled environment for seeds and seedlings, promoting rapid growth in those systems.
How Do Peat Pellets Perform as Seedling Starters?
Peat pellets are a popular option among gardeners for starting seedlings due to their ease of use and effectiveness.
- Ease of Use: Peat pellets come pre-formed and can be easily hydrated by soaking in water, allowing them to expand quickly. This simplicity makes them ideal for beginners who may be intimidated by more complex soil mixtures.
- Moisture Retention: The structure of peat allows these pellets to retain moisture well, providing a stable environment for seeds to germinate. This helps in reducing the frequency of watering, which can be beneficial for new growers who may forget to keep the soil consistently moist.
- pH Neutrality: Peat pellets have a relatively neutral pH, which is favorable for a wide range of seedlings. This neutrality helps to avoid complications associated with soil acidity or alkalinity that can affect seedling growth.
- Transplanting Ease: Once seedlings have grown sufficiently, peat pellets can be directly transplanted into larger pots or garden beds without disturbing the roots. This minimizes transplant shock, as the seedling’s roots remain protected within the pellet’s structure.
- Biodegradability: Made from natural materials, peat pellets are biodegradable, allowing them to break down over time and enrich the soil as they decompose. This is an eco-friendly option compared to plastic seed trays, which contribute to waste.
- Seedling Health: Peat pellets provide an ideal environment for germination, often leading to healthier seedlings. The consistent moisture and aeration help prevent mold and other diseases that can arise in denser soil mixtures.

Why Are Soil Blocks a Viable Option for Starting Seeds?
Soil blocks are a viable option for starting seeds because they provide an ideal balance of aeration, moisture retention, and nutrient availability, which are essential for healthy seedling development.
According to a study by the University of Massachusetts Amherst, soil blocks promote strong root growth and reduce transplant shock due to their structure, which allows roots to grow freely without the restrictions commonly found in traditional pots (Treadwell et al., 2014). This method also minimizes the risk of overwatering, as the blocks can absorb moisture effectively while allowing excess water to drain away.
The underlying mechanism lies in the way soil blocks are created, typically using a mix of soil, compost, and other organic materials that can retain moisture while providing necessary air pockets. This structure aids in the development of a strong root system, as seedlings are less likely to become root-bound compared to those started in plastic pots. Additionally, the soil block method encourages the natural soil microbiome, which can enhance nutrient availability and disease resistance in seedlings, further supporting their growth (Raviv et al., 2010).

What Nutrient Content Is Ideal for Optimal Seedling Development?
The ideal nutrient content for optimal seedling development includes a balanced mix of essential macronutrients and micronutrients.
- Nitrogen (N): Nitrogen is crucial for the development of healthy foliage as it is a key component of chlorophyll, the molecule responsible for photosynthesis. A proper supply of nitrogen encourages vigorous growth and lush green leaves, which are essential for young plants.
- Phosphorus (P): Phosphorus plays a vital role in root development and energy transfer within the plant. It aids in the formation of roots, flowers, and fruits, making it particularly important during the early stages of seedling growth when establishing a strong root system is critical.
- Potassium (K): Potassium is essential for overall plant health and helps regulate various physiological processes, including water uptake and enzyme activation. It contributes to disease resistance and improves the quality of the seedlings by enhancing their ability to withstand stress.
- Calcium (Ca): Calcium is important for cell wall structure and stability, which is necessary for strong seedling growth. It also helps in nutrient uptake and is essential for root development and overall plant vigor.
- Magnesium (Mg): Magnesium is a central component of chlorophyll and is vital for photosynthesis. It also aids in the activation of enzymes involved in energy production, making it crucial for optimal growth during the seedling stage.
- Micronutrients (e.g., Iron, Manganese, Zinc): Micronutrients are needed in smaller quantities but are equally important for seedling development. They play roles in various biochemical functions, including photosynthesis, nutrient absorption, and enzyme function, ensuring that seedlings develop robustly and healthily.

How Do Environmental Conditions Influence the Success of Seedling Starters?
Environmental conditions play a crucial role in the success of seedling starters by affecting their growth and development.
- Temperature: The temperature range significantly influences germination rates and seedling vigor. Most seeds have an optimal temperature for germination, and deviations from this range can slow growth or even prevent germination altogether.
- Moisture: Adequate moisture is essential for seedling starters as it affects nutrient uptake and overall health. Both overwatering and underwatering can lead to poor root development and increased susceptibility to diseases.
- Light: Light availability impacts photosynthesis and, consequently, the growth rate of seedlings. Different plant species have varying light requirements, and insufficient light can result in leggy seedlings that are weak and prone to collapse.
- Soil Quality: The composition and structure of the soil affect drainage, nutrient availability, and root development. Using high-quality soil with the right pH and organic matter content can enhance the success of seedling starters by providing essential nutrients and a healthy growing environment.
- Humidity: Humidity levels can affect transpiration rates in seedlings. High humidity can help reduce water loss, but if it’s too high, it could lead to fungal diseases, while low humidity may cause seedlings to dry out quickly.
- Air Circulation: Good air circulation helps prevent the buildup of excess moisture and reduces the risk of fungal problems. Proper ventilation also strengthens seedlings by promoting sturdier stem growth as they adapt to moving air.
What Common Pitfalls Should Gardeners Avoid When Using Seedling Starters?
Common pitfalls gardeners should avoid when using seedling starters include:
- Overwatering: Many gardeners tend to overwater their seedlings, thinking that more moisture will help them grow faster. However, excessive water can lead to root rot and fungal diseases, ultimately harming the seedlings.
- Ignoring Light Requirements: Seedlings require adequate light to thrive, and neglecting their light needs can result in leggy, weak plants. It’s crucial to provide sufficient natural or artificial light to ensure they develop strong stems and healthy leaves.
- Using Poor-Quality Soil: The choice of soil is vital for seedling health; using low-quality or non-sterile soil can introduce pests and diseases. Opting for a well-draining, nutrient-rich seedling starter mix can promote better growth and minimize risks.
- Not Hardening Off: Many gardeners forget to gradually acclimate seedlings to outdoor conditions, a process known as hardening off. Skipping this step can shock the plants, making them susceptible to stress and damage from wind, sun, or temperature changes.
- Planting Too Deep: When transferring seedlings from their starter containers, some gardeners plant them too deeply in the soil. This can suffocate the seedlings by burying their stems, leading to stunted growth or even death.
- Neglecting Fertilization: Seedlings often require additional nutrients as they grow, and failing to provide fertilizer can lead to nutrient deficiencies. Using a diluted, balanced fertilizer can support healthy development without overwhelming the young plants.
- Forgetting to Monitor Temperature: Seedlings are sensitive to temperature fluctuations, and extreme heat or cold can hinder their growth. It’s important to maintain a consistent, warm environment to promote strong seedling development.
